The Airports Company South Africa (ACSA) is inviting bids for the provision of short-term canteen services at the Western Precinct. This contract will last for a maximum of 18 months, during which the selected service provider will be responsible for delivering a variety of food and beverage options to meet the needs of airport staff and visitors. The canteen service should prioritize quality, hygiene, and customer satisfaction, adhering to all relevant health and safety regulations.
Bidders are expected to demonstrate their capability in managing canteen operations, including menu planning, procurement of ingredients, staffing, and maintaining a clean and welcoming environment.
